<u>Answer:</u> The one characteristic shared among all six societies is "Technology".
<u>Explanation:</u>
There are six types of societies considered for study and analysis: Hunting and gathering societies, Pastoral societies, Horticultural societies, Agricultural societies, Industrial societies and Post-industrial societies. Although there are number of characteristics which make them different from each other but the one characteristic shared among all six societies is "Technology".
This synergistic interactivity has taken place since the first appearance of humanity and developed with the invention of simple tools and continues into modern technologies which replaced up to an extent manpower into machine power.
The seven very basic technologies which were common and now categorized for studying are like Agriculture and Bio-Technology, Energy and Power Technology, Construction Technology, Manufacturing Technology, Transportation Technology, Medical Technology, Information and Communication Technology.

Answer: She led an attack against an English army and freed the city of Orleans in only 10 days.
Explanation:
Joan of Arc was a 17-year-old French peasant that lead French forces in freeing the city of Orleans from the English troops during the Hundred Years’ War. Her accomplishment strengthened a sense of national identity and destiny, that would lead to the transformation from a feudal monarchy to a centralized government.
